GROW LAMP :
Standard High Pressure Sodium Lamp emit an orange / yellow color that is similar to the sun's spectrum in the mid day, this type of light promotes flower growth. However, the lack of blue spectrum light in standard HPS bulbs can sometimes make a plant stretch during the vegetative growth stage. Super HPS lamp have a wider blue spectrum, which make a significant difference in plant growth. The Grow Lamps are available in 250,400, 430, 600, 750 and 1000 watt.
